In the U.S. alone, talc is found in a variety of states. Significant talc deposits are mined in the Appalachians Mountains of the U.S. In addition, New York, Vermont, Connecticut, Pennsylvania are areas in the East where talc is found (Schumann, 1992). Traces of Talc have even been located on Staten Island, N.Y. (Chesterman & Lowe, 1995).

Talc. Talc is a mineral composed of 31.7% magnesium oxide (MgO), 63.5% silicon dioxide (SiO 2) and 4.8% water.It is formed by the alteration of dolomite or ultramafic igneous rocks. A formula for pure talc would look like this: 3 dolomite + 4 quartz + 1 water = 1 talc + 3 calcite + 3 CO 2.Talc is white, greenish or grey and can be translucent or opaque; it feels …

Talc is known for being the softest mineral on earth. It is number 1 on the Mohs hardness scale, and can be easily scratched by a fingernail.Talc is not commonly seen in collections, as it is usually uninteresting and fairly common, although a few deeply colored and crystallized examples are known and well sought after.

For the last several years, Montana has been the leading talc producing state in the United States (U.S. Geological Survey, 1996). For example, in 1992 Montana supplied about 40 percent of the U.S. mine production of talc (Virta, 1992). All of this production has come from the large deposits of high purity talc in the southwestern part of the state.

The mineral talc is sometimes associated with asbestos where mined. This type of talc is rarely mined any more, and certainly not used by any reputable producer of cosmetics. Cosmetics account for a very small fraction of the use of fine talc. Much more is used in paints, plastics, rubber and ceramics.
